Home
last modified time | relevance | path

Searched refs:DerivedRD (Results 1 – 2 of 2) sorted by relevance

/external/clang/lib/AST/
DVTableBuilder.cpp220 const CXXRecordDecl *DerivedRD, in ComputeBaseOffset() argument
254 return BaseOffset(DerivedRD, VirtualBase, NonVirtualOffset); in ComputeBaseOffset()
260 const CXXRecordDecl *DerivedRD) { in ComputeBaseOffset() argument
264 if (!DerivedRD->isDerivedFrom(BaseRD, Paths)) in ComputeBaseOffset()
267 return ComputeBaseOffset(Context, DerivedRD, Paths.front()); in ComputeBaseOffset()
315 const CXXRecordDecl *DerivedRD = in ComputeReturnAdjustmentBaseOffset() local
321 return ComputeBaseOffset(Context, BaseRD, DerivedRD); in ComputeReturnAdjustmentBaseOffset()
1228 const CXXRecordDecl *DerivedRD = Derived.getBase(); in ComputeThisAdjustmentBaseOffset() local
1233 if (!DerivedRD->isDerivedFrom(BaseRD, Paths)) in ComputeThisAdjustmentBaseOffset()
1240 BaseOffset Offset = ComputeBaseOffset(Context, DerivedRD, *I); in ComputeThisAdjustmentBaseOffset()
/external/clang/lib/Sema/
DSemaDeclCXX.cpp1700 CXXRecordDecl *DerivedRD = Derived->getAsCXXRecordDecl(); in IsDerivedFrom() local
1701 if (!DerivedRD) in IsDerivedFrom()
1710 if (BaseRD->isInvalidDecl() || DerivedRD->isInvalidDecl()) in IsDerivedFrom()
1714 return DerivedRD->hasDefinition() && DerivedRD->isDerivedFrom(BaseRD); in IsDerivedFrom()
1723 CXXRecordDecl *DerivedRD = Derived->getAsCXXRecordDecl(); in IsDerivedFrom() local
1724 if (!DerivedRD) in IsDerivedFrom()
1731 return DerivedRD->isDerivedFrom(BaseRD, Paths); in IsDerivedFrom()